Police Strength, Expenditure and Infrastructure -- Annexures. N2 - This is the 49th volume of the 'Crime in India' report covering the crimes that occurred in the country in the calendar year 2001. As per the new Juvenile Justice Act, the changes in the age group of the Juveniles effective from April, 2001 have been incorporated in the present report. In addition, the data on cases of death due to negligence under Sec. IPC 304A have also been added. For the first time, district wise information on Crime against Children, Crimes against SC & STs and their crime analysis has been included. Large urban agglomerates have emerged as important centers of crimes. Crimes in 32 large cities (including 9 new cities) that have population of 10 lakh and above as per Census 2001 have been analysed UR - https://ncrb.gov.in/en/crime-india-year-2001 ER -
